How does the Combo 2/20 EMA & Average True Range Reversed strategy work ?
The Combo 2/20 EMA & Average True Range Reversed strategy combines two distinct approaches to generate cumulative signals on TradingView.
- First Strategy: It utilizes the 2/20 Exponential Moving Average (EMA). The EMA is calculated and plotted on the price chart, and specific bars are highlighted when the alert criteria is met, indicating a potential entry or exit signal.
- Second Strategy: Developed by Sylvain Vervoort, this is an Average True Range (ATR) Trailing Stops Strategy. It calculates ATR over a specified period and applies a multiplier to set trailing stops. The stops adjust dynamically as the price changes, helping to identify stop-loss points with respect to market volatility.
The strategy paints bars according to signal directions, helping traders visualize potential trend directions. It also provides options to execute trades in reverse if desired, allowing flexibility in different market conditions.
